`

ActionScript 3.0 最新开源项目

    博客分类:
  • Flex
阅读更多

原文:http://blog.sina.com.cn/s/blog_4a1606960100ixeu.html

3D引擎

注:对于3D引擎,渲染的效率和支持的渲染功能是很重要的,然而 在短短的文章中根本不可能做详细的介绍,特别是截图,很可能具有误导性,要了解更多应用案例以及技术演示的图片,请点击各个引擎的链接到网站上观看,本分 类下所放置的图片只是举例该引擎的某一个应用,具有极大随意性,不代表该引擎最好的应用案例。

不敢说这个是目前最好的AS3三维引擎,但是绝对是最活跃的三维引擎,从互联网上的教程数量,维护团队的活跃程度,用户的规模都可以看出。我使用的就是这 个三维引擎,一些案例可以看博客的PV3D分类

PV3D最大的竞争对手,名气也很大,功能非常丰富,感觉有的时候功能比PV3D要更新的快,不过在我还关注3D引擎比较的时候,Away3D的运 行效率 (CPU,内存占用率,FPS等)一直不如PV3D,所以最终没有选择它。活跃程度上没有PV3D高,在国内也是如此。

名气较前两者稍逊,对它的了解不多。

俄国人开发的引擎,不是开源的,但是效果很强(至少从目前网络上流传的演示来看是如此的),刚一推出便引起业界震动, 但是不开源的话恐怕普及度要差很多。

与上述引擎不同,FIVe33D是的理念是“矢量3D引擎”,看看它的案例就知道,里面的三维图像都是矢量绘制的,别具一格。用的好的话可以做出与众不同 的效果,FIVe3D的官方站点就是很好的案例,非常具有设计感,应该算是另辟蹊径的一款三维引擎。

轻量级的高速Flash 8/9三维引擎,支持LWO(Lightwave Object)格式文件的直接读取

不开源,效果以及执行效率都非常强大的三维引擎,由日本Flash届No.2 Roxik开发,自己使用,最著名的代表作是ECO ZOO

3D游戏引擎

3D 动画开发框架

基于关键帧过渡的三维动画引擎,支持Skin、蒙皮动画、3D音源等,渲染依靠其他3D引擎,目前支持的有Sandy 3D和PV3D。拥有自己的动画文件格式(XML),无需编程即可完成三维场景的动画制作。

3D 物理引擎

动画Tweening(过渡 补间)

2D物理引擎

安全

声音

粒子系统

数据可视化

载入

OOP面向对象程序开发框架

其他

分享到:
评论

相关推荐

    flash ActionScript 3.0 PPT课件

    ActionScript是一种强大的脚本语言,最初由Macromedia开发,主要用于Adobe Flash平台,目前的最新版本是3.0。ActionScript 3.0(AS3)是一种面向对象的编程语言,基于ECMAScript标准,与JavaScript有相似的语法基础...

    Flash ActionScript 3.0语言参考及教程(共七本)

    7. **Flash ActionScript 3.0动画教程_Foundation_Actionscript3.0_Animation_CN.pdf**:作为基础教程,这本书可能讲解了如何使用ActionScript 3.0进行基本动画制作,包括帧动画、补间动画、形状补间以及如何与图形...

    ActionScript 3.0 Game Programming University教程和源码

    通过《ActionScript 3.0 Game Programming University》教程,你将有机会系统地学习和掌握ActionScript 3.0游戏编程的各项技能,并能够独立完成从简单的互动小游戏到复杂的游戏项目。无论是想成为独立游戏开发者,...

    Flash ActionScript3.0编程手册

    ### Flash ActionScript3.0编程手册知识点概览 #### 一、ActionScript3.0简介 ActionScript3.0是一种强大的面向对象编程语言,适用于Adobe Flash Player和Adobe AIR环境下的应用程序开发。它允许开发者创建复杂且...

    Foundation ActionScript 3.0 with Flash CS3 and Flex.2008.pdf

    《Foundation ActionScript 3.0 with Flash CS3 and Flex》一书由Steve Webster、Todd Yard和Sean McSharry合著,旨在为读者提供一个全面深入理解ActionScript 3.0编程语言及其在Adobe Flash CS3和Adobe Flex环境中...

    ActionScript3.0的资料

    `flashbuilder4Q_airiabook.pdf`可能是使用Flash Builder 4进行Flex应用开发的指南,Flash Builder是Adobe提供的集成开发环境(IDE),支持ActionScript 3.0和Flex框架,方便开发者进行代码编辑、调试和项目管理。...

    Foundation ActionScript 3.0 with Flash CS3 and Flex.pdf

    这本书旨在为读者提供全面深入的ActionScript 3.0学习资源,帮助开发者掌握如何利用这一强大的脚本语言为Flash CS3和Flex项目添加功能。本书不仅覆盖了基础概念和技术,还深入探讨了实际应用中的高级技巧。 #### 二...

    Flex ActionScript 3.0交互式开发详解源码(四)

    这份文档可能包含了如何导入和运行示例项目,以及源码中关键类和函数的解释,是学习和研究Flex ActionScript 3.0开发的重要资源。 八、部分源码分析 虽然没有提供具体的源代码,但我们可以推测"21"和"22"可能代表了...

    ActionScript 3.0语言和组件参考(CHM)

    ActionScript 3.0是Adobe开发的一种编程语言,主要用于创建富互联网应用程序(RIA),尤其是在Flash平台上。这个"ActionScript 3.0语言和组件参考"的CHM文件是一本详尽的指南,涵盖了该语言的核心概念、语法以及可用...

    FELX中文帮助(包括ActionScript 3.0、MXML等内容)

    Flex是Adobe公司开发的一种开源框架,主要用于构建富互联网应用程序(RIA),它基于ActionScript 3.0编程语言和MXML标记语言。这个压缩包提供的"中文帮助"包含了对ActionScript 3.0、MXML以及Flex入门的详细指导,...

    ActionScript3.0中文版

    Flex是一个开源框架,使用MXML和ActionScript3.0来构建RIA。Flex Builder是其配套的集成开发环境(IDE),提供了一套完整的工具集用于开发、调试和部署Flex应用。ActionScript3.0是Flex应用的核心编程语言,通过它,...

    Flex第一步--基于ActionScript 3.0的Flex 2应用开发 第2、 6、 13章

    本资料主要聚焦在Flex 2的应用开发,特别是结合ActionScript 3.0这一强大的编程语言进行的实践操作。ActionScript 3.0是Flash Platform的核心编程语言,它具有更严格的类型系统、更高的性能和更多的面向对象特性。 ...

    ActionScript3.0做的Flash小游戏 俄罗斯方块

    ActionScript3.0是AS系列的最新版本,与之前的版本相比,它提供了更严格的类型检查、更快的执行速度和更丰富的类库。在这个俄罗斯方块游戏中,开发者可能使用了面向对象编程的概念,如类、对象、属性和方法,来组织...

    Foundation ActionScript 3.0 with Flash CS3 and Flex

    ActionScript 3.0是Adobe为Flash Player 9及以上版本推出的最新一代脚本语言。相比于之前的ActionScript 2.0,它在性能上有了显著提升,并且提供了一系列新特性,如: - **面向对象编程支持**:ActionScript 3.0...

    Flash ActionScript 3.0学习指南

    Flex是一个开源的开发框架,提供了一系列组件库和MXML标记语言,简化了基于ActionScript 3.0的富互联网应用开发。学习Flex可以快速构建用户界面,并通过ActionScript与后台逻辑进行交互。 十、性能优化 ...

    Foundation ActionScript3.0 with Flash CS3 and Flex

    这些项目涵盖了从简单的动画到复杂的数据可视化应用,旨在让读者亲自动手,通过实践加深对ActionScript3.0的理解,并掌握其在Flash CS3和Flex中的实际应用。 #### 5. 性能优化与最佳实践 除了教授基本知识和技术,...

    视频播放器 开源 待完善 ActionScript3.0

    总的来说,这个开源项目提供了一个动手实践的机会,对于想要深入理解ActionScript3.0和视频播放器开发的开发者来说,这是一个很好的起点。尽管该项目还未完成,但它展示了视频播放器的核心概念,对于初学者和有经验...

    flex资料合集flex3ActionScript3.0中文版.chm

    《Flex资料合集》主要涵盖了Flex 3技术及其核心编程语言ActionScript 3.0的相关内容,这是一份中文版的资源集合,旨在帮助开发者深入理解和应用Flex技术。Flex是Adobe公司开发的一种开源框架,主要用于构建富互联网...

Global site tag (gtag.js) - Google Analytics